python草莓熊源代码
时间: 2023-11-17 19:57:46 浏览: 52
根据提供的引用内容,可以得知草莓熊是一个Python绘图项目,其中包括了春节版和圣诞倒数雪花版。同时,引用中提供了草莓熊圣诞元旦倒数雪花版的源代码,可以通过该引用链接获取源代码。而引用中提供了草莓熊手中的风车代码参考,可以作为草莓熊源代码的补充参考。引用中则提到了草莓熊的特殊性格和身世背景,但与草莓熊源代码无关。
相关问题
python实现草莓熊源代码
草莓熊是一款可爱的聊天机器人,它的源代码可以在GitHub上找到。以下是草莓熊的Python实现源代码:
```python
import random
# 定义问题和回答
questions = {
"你叫什么名字?": ["我叫草莓熊!", "你可以叫我草莓熊。"],
"你几岁了?": ["我还很小,不到一岁呢!", "我是一个聊天机器人,没有年龄的概念。"],
"你喜欢做什么?": ["我喜欢和人类聊天,还喜欢学习新知识。", "我最喜欢的事情就是陪伴我的主人。"],
"你会做什么?": ["我可以回答你的问题,还可以和你聊天。", "我还在不断学习中,希望能够变得更加聪明。"],
"你喜欢什么颜色?": ["我最喜欢的颜色是粉色!", "我觉得蓝色很好看。"],
"你喜欢吃什么?": ["我是一个聊天机器人,不需要吃东西。", "我听说橙子很好吃。"]
}
# 定义回答函数
def get_answer(question):
if question in questions:
return random.choice(questions[question])
else:
return "我不知道你在说什么。"
# 主函数
def main():
print("你好,我是草莓熊!")
while True:
question = input("请问有什么可以帮助你的吗?\n")
answer = get_answer(question)
print(answer)
if __name__ == '__main__':
main()
```
python画草莓熊源代码
草莓熊的Python绘图源代码如下:
```python
import turtle
# 设置画布大小和颜色
turtle.setup(800, 600)
turtle.bgcolor("pink")
# 绘制草莓
turtle.pensize(3)
turtle.color("red")
turtle.begin_fill()
turtle.circle(100)
turtle.end_fill()
# 绘制眼睛
turtle.penup()
turtle.goto(-30, 60)
turtle.pendown()
turtle.color("white")
turtle.begin_fill()
turtle.circle(20)
turtle.end_fill()
turtle.penup()
turtle.goto(30, 60)
turtle.pendown()
turtle.begin_fill()
turtle.circle(20)
turtle.end_fill()
# 绘制嘴巴
turtle.penup()
turtle.goto(-40, 20)
turtle.pendown()
turtle.color("red")
turtle.left(60)
turtle.circle(40, 120)
turtle.left(180)
turtle.circle(40, 120)
# 绘制脚
turtle.penup()
turtle.goto(-70, -100)
turtle.pendown()
turtle.color("green")
turtle.begin_fill()
turtle.circle(20)
turtle.end_fill()
turtle.penup()
turtle.goto(70, -100)
turtle.pendown()
turtle.begin_fill()
turtle.circle(20)
turtle.end_fill()
# 绘制尾巴
turtle.penup()
turtle.goto(0, -180)
turtle.pendown()
turtle.color("red")
turtle.left(60)
turtle.circle(80, 120)
turtle.left(180)
turtle.circle(80, 120)
turtle.done()
```